His podcast has become the premier resource for yoga teachersand center owners.J. Brown came to yoga by way of his mother&#39;s death. Reconciling that loss, and wanting to befree from the crippling grief and disillusionment that came with it, fueled his passion forlearning to make himself well.First, he gravitated towards an Ashtanga, power vinyasa style. The intensity suited hisstruggling temperament. After sustaining several injuries, he explored an Iyengarbased approach to learn better alignment. But he soon discovered that better alignment alonewas not the answer. Despite having achieved proficiency in both the Ashtanga and Iyengarstyles, studying with renowned teachers such as Alison West and Richard Freeman, J admits: &#39;Istill had chronic pain and was horribly disillusioned and unhappy.&#39; The next phase of his searchwould be in India.In Rishikesh, J. found a rare and special teacher in Swami P. Saraswati. He taught J that yogapractice was not a linear progression towards some unknown thing, but rather a process oflearning how to take care of yourself. Back in NY, J. stopped going to regular group classesand devoted himself to a self-practice, ultimately meeting one his most influential teachersMark Whitwell and finding his way to an entirely therapeutic orientation inspired by the TKVDesikachar/Krishnamacharya tradition.In 2007, after more than a decade as a popular teacher at various schools in Manhattan andBrooklyn, J. founded Abhyasa Yoga Center in Brooklyn, NY to provide a home for yogapractice that adapts to individual needs. In 2017, J closed the center to travel, write, and talkabout the important issues and focus on his work changing the dialogue and direction of yogapractice in the west.</p>
